    What is the function of a CHAdeMO charger?

    It is a connector specifically designed for high-power DC charging, which is why you won't find it on the wall-mounted chargers commonly seen at home. The batteries in electric vehicles operate on DC power, meaning the charger can directly supply high-power current to the battery without requiring an onboard charger to convert AC to DC.

    CHAdeMO is one of the earliest connector types, jointly developed by Japanese industries and automakers in the early 21st century, thus undergoing thorough practical testing. As a result, it is primarily used in Japanese models such as the Nissan Leaf, Toyota Prius Plug-In Hybrid, Mitsubishi Outlander PHEV, and Lexus UX 300e. Occasionally, some electric vehicles without a CHAdeMO interface can also be utilized with adapters, such as the Tesla Model S and Model X.

    Key Features: Power Output: Typically delivers 150 kW to 140 kW at public charging stations, with subsequent technical specifications supporting up to 400 kW. Wired Plug: All public CHAdeMO charging stations provide connecting cables and large locking plugs; no need to bring your own cable. Bidirectional Power Supply: Enables efficient Vehicle-to-Grid (V2G) and Vehicle-to-Home (V2H) energy transfer.

    Compatibility and Status: Supported models: Nissan Leaf, Mitsubishi Outlander PHEV, Lexus UX 300e. Newer electric vehicles use CCS or NACS interfaces. Incompatibility: CHAdeMO plugs cannot be directly connected to CCS or North American Charging Standard (NACS) interfaces and require a dedicated, rare adapter.

    Which electric vehicles use the CHAdeMO interface?

    Electric vehicles using the CHAdeMO fast charging standard are primarily Japanese models and early Asian or European models, most notably the Nissan Leaf, Mitsubishi Outlander PHEV, and Mitsubishi i-MiEV.

    Main CHAdeMO Models

    Nissan Leaf: The most common all-electric vehicle globally using the CHAdeMO interface.

    Nissan e-NV200: An electric van using the Leaf's powertrain.

    Mitsubishi Outlander PHEV: One of the few plug-in hybrid vehicles equipped with DC fast charging.

    Mitsubishi i-MiEV (and its siblings that meet this standard, such as the Citroën C-Zero and Peugeot iOn).

    Kia Soul EV (first generation, as of 2019).

    Lexus UX 300e and some regional models, such as the Subaru Solterra (Japanese market).

    Adapter Compatibility

    Tesla Model S and Model X: Older Tesla models can use the Tesla-specific CHAdeMO adapter for traditional fast charging, but supply is limited.

    What is a CHAdeMO Charging Station?

    CHAdeMO is an electric vehicle connector that provides fast charging and is popular in fast charging stations. While a typical home charging station provides 7kW of power, a CHAdeMO charging station offers significantly higher power, up to 400kW.

    On a Nissan Leaf, the CHAdeMO connector can charge from 20% to 80% in just 60 minutes. This is ideal for fast charging on the go and perfect for long trips.
